Multiple items of clothing have been found by a large pond in Newton Abbot, sparking concerns for the welfare on an unknown man.

Police made the discovery in the Jetty Marsh area last Thursday.

There was nothing among the items that could help them identify the owner.

Officers are now asking for the public's help. A spokesperson for Devon and Cornwall Police said:

"Police are concerned for the welfare of an unknown man after several items of clothing were found by a large pond in the Jetty Marsh area of Newton Abbot on Thursday 29 July.

"Officers are appealing for any information to help with their enquiries, as there was nothing among the items that could identify the owner.

"If you or someone you know has lost a pair of 34 waist blue skinny jeans with ripped knees and a pair of size 9 white Puma RS-X trainers, or you have any information that may help us identify the owner, please contact police via email at 101@dc.police.uk or by calling 101, quoting Log 231 of Thursday 29 July."
